  2. Firstly, I find the posts on this forum invaluable for keeping my car on the road. 

    My 1998 LS400 has been my daily driver for the last 30 months. It's now done 105k miles, I've had a BRC LPG conversation, much of the front and some of the rear suspension renewed and after a recent 4 wheel alignment is handling beautifully. The leather on the steering wheel is in poor condition and hasn't improved with my attempt to restore it. I bought an old 1998 wheel on eBay for £10 and had it slightly padded, thumbpads added and covered in dark grey alcantara by Royal Steering Wheels in Bucks. It arrived today and I've swapped it for the original, see picture below:

    https://photos.app.goo.gl/EFF9kBbSYAkwneCp6

    So far I'm really impressed, really comfortable.
